## Building Access — Spares Room (Hullbrook Annex)

Contractors: the spare hardware room is down the east corridor on the ground floor, third door on the left. Sign in at the front desk first and grab a visitor lanyard. Anything you take out, jot it in the blue logbook — yes, even the little stuff. The door self-locks, so don't wedge it. To get in, punch in the code below.

staff pass of hagug-taguf = bdg-HJ-9

Heads up: if the Lintrock baseline file in the Quarrow repo drifts from main, CI fails with a "stale baseline" error even when the code is fine. Quick fix is to regenerate the baseline on a clean checkout and re-push. If a customer build is blocked, confirm the failing run matches the token below before escalating.

build token for yadug-yagag: htk21_c863c33eb8b82c0c9c152

Deploy step 4: Restockr planner service

After the container image is pulled, copy `restockr.env.example` to `restockr.env` and fill in region, depot list, and forecast horizon (days). The planner pulls machine telemetry from the Cantwell fleet API on startup and will crash-loop without valid credentials. The fleet API key belongs on the line immediately below.

sealed setting: LEDGER_TOKEN20=6148d35bbb480b0ab79e